Applying reinforced bitumen membrane systems in the workplace

    GQA QUALIFICATIONS LIMITED
    Vocational

    This subtopic focuses on the practical application of reinforced bitumen membrane roofing systems in a workplace setting, typically involving torch-on or pour-and-roll methods. Learners must demonstrate competence in interpreting project specifications, selecting appropriate materials, preparing substrates, and installing membranes to achieve durable waterproofing while adhering to health and safety regulations and contractual requirements. Mastery of detailing around penetrations, edges, and joints is critical, as is the ability to work efficiently within time constraints without compromising quality.

    Topic Overview

    The GQA Level 2 NVQ Diploma in Waterproof Membrane Roofing Systems (Construction) v3 is a competency-based qualification designed for individuals working in the roofing industry who specialise in installing waterproof membrane systems. This qualification covers a range of flat roofing technologies, including single-ply membranes (e.g., PVC, TPO), liquid-applied systems, and built-up felt (BUR) systems. It is recognised by ConstructionSkills and GQA Qualifications Limited, and it forms part of the apprenticeship framework for roofing occupations. The diploma assesses your ability to perform tasks such as preparing substrates, applying membranes, detailing junctions, and ensuring weathertightness, all while adhering to health and safety regulations and British Standards (e.g., BS 6229, BS 8217).

    This qualification matters because flat roofs are a critical component of modern commercial, industrial, and residential buildings. Improper installation can lead to leaks, thermal inefficiency, and structural damage. By mastering waterproof membrane systems, you contribute to building longevity, energy efficiency, and occupant comfort. The NVQ is work-based, meaning you gather evidence from real job sites, which makes it highly practical and directly relevant to your career. It also prepares you for supervisory roles or further study, such as the Level 3 NVQ in Roofing Occupations.

    Within the wider construction sector, this qualification sits alongside other roofing disciplines like slating, tiling, and cladding. Waterproof membrane roofing is a specialist area that requires knowledge of material chemistry, substrate preparation, and detailing techniques. As a student, you will learn to interpret technical datasheets, select appropriate systems for different roof types (e.g., warm roof, cold roof, inverted roof), and apply membranes safely using methods such as torch-on, hot-air welding, or cold-applied adhesives. The diploma also emphasises quality control and compliance with building regulations, making you a valuable asset to any roofing team.

    Key Concepts

    Core ideas you must understand for this topic

    • Substrate preparation: Ensuring the roof deck is clean, dry, and free from debris, with appropriate primers or underlays applied to achieve adhesion. This includes repairing cracks, removing loose material, and checking for moisture content using a hygrometer.
    • Membrane types and application methods: Understanding the differences between single-ply membranes (e.g., mechanically fastened, fully adhered, ballasted), liquid-applied systems (e.g., polyurethane, acrylic), and built-up felt (e.g., torch-on, cold-applied). Each has specific installation techniques, temperature requirements, and curing times.
    • Detailing and junctions: Properly forming upstands, flashings, and penetrations (e.g., pipes, vents, roof lights) using pre-formed corners, sealants, and reinforcement layers. This is the most common area for leaks, so precise work is essential.
    • Health and safety: Complying with COSHH regulations when handling adhesives and solvents, using PPE (e.g., gloves, respirators), working at height safely (e.g., scaffolding, harnesses), and managing fire risks during torch-on applications.
    • Quality assurance and testing: Carrying out visual inspections, adhesion tests (e.g., peel test), and flood testing to verify watertightness. Documenting work with photographs and completion records as required by the NVQ evidence log.

    Assessment Criteria

    Key criteria assessors look for in your portfolio

    • Award credit for correctly interpreting and following job specifications, drawings, and manufacturer's instructions, including membrane type, lap details, and application method.
    • Assess the candidate's ability to select appropriate resources (primer, membranes, gas bottles, tools) and demonstrate safe handling and storage, particularly of LPG and hot bitumen.
    • Look for robust edge and penetration detailing—such as angle fillets, chase cuts, and flashing—with proper lapping and sealing to ensure watertight integrity.
    • Observe consistent adherence to safe working practices: fire extinguisher on standby, exclusion zones, correct PPE, and safe torch operation with no scorching or under-heating.

    Common Mistakes

    Common errors to avoid in your coursework

    • Insufficient substrate preparation—failing to clean, prime, or dry the surface adequately, leading to poor adhesion and blistering.
    • Overheating the membrane during torch-on application, causing burn-through or inadequate flow of the bitumen coating, resulting in weak seams.
    • Neglecting to protect adjacent surfaces and building elements from heat, flame, or bitumen splatter, which can lead to damage and rework.
    • Misconception: All waterproof membranes can be installed in any weather. Correction: Most liquid and torch-on systems require dry conditions and temperatures above 5°C (some above 10°C). Single-ply membranes can be installed in light rain if using fully adhered systems, but wind can affect mechanically fastened sheets. Always check manufacturer guidelines.
    • Misconception: A thicker membrane always means better waterproofing. Correction: Thickness relates to durability and puncture resistance, not waterproofing per se. A thinner membrane with proper detailing and a robust vapour control layer can outperform a thick membrane with poor joints. The key is correct installation and overlap sealing.
    • Misconception: Once a membrane is installed, it requires no maintenance. Correction: All flat roofs need periodic inspection (e.g., after storms) and maintenance (e.g., clearing debris, checking sealants). Even high-quality membranes can fail if ponding water or UV degradation is ignored. The NVQ covers routine inspection as part of the role.
